Lines Matching refs:ip_offset

530 	uint16_t die_offset, ip_offset, num_dies, num_ips;  in amdgpu_discovery_read_harvest_bit_per_ip()  local
543 ip_offset = die_offset + sizeof(*dhdr); in amdgpu_discovery_read_harvest_bit_per_ip()
546 ip = (struct ip_v4 *)(adev->mman.discovery_bin + ip_offset); in amdgpu_discovery_read_harvest_bit_per_ip()
578 ip_offset += struct_size(ip, base_address_64, ip->num_base_address); in amdgpu_discovery_read_harvest_bit_per_ip()
580 ip_offset += struct_size(ip, base_address, ip->num_base_address); in amdgpu_discovery_read_harvest_bit_per_ip()
941 size_t ip_offset = _ip_offset; in amdgpu_discovery_sysfs_ips() local
947 ip = (struct ip_v4 *)(adev->mman.discovery_bin + ip_offset); in amdgpu_discovery_sysfs_ips()
952 DRM_DEBUG("match:%d @ ip_offset:%zu", ii, ip_offset); in amdgpu_discovery_sysfs_ips()
1019 ip_offset += struct_size(ip, base_address_64, in amdgpu_discovery_sysfs_ips()
1022 ip_offset += struct_size(ip, base_address, in amdgpu_discovery_sysfs_ips()
1037 size_t ip_offset; in amdgpu_discovery_sysfs_recurse() local
1053 ip_offset = die_offset + sizeof(*dhdr); in amdgpu_discovery_sysfs_recurse()
1077 amdgpu_discovery_sysfs_ips(adev, ip_die_entry, ip_offset, num_ips, !!ihdr->base_addr_64_bit); in amdgpu_discovery_sysfs_recurse()
1192 uint16_t ip_offset; in amdgpu_discovery_reg_base_init() local
1221 ip_offset = die_offset + sizeof(*dhdr); in amdgpu_discovery_reg_base_init()
1233 ip = (struct ip_v4 *)(adev->mman.discovery_bin + ip_offset); in amdgpu_discovery_reg_base_init()
1340 ip_offset += struct_size(ip, base_address_64, ip->num_base_address); in amdgpu_discovery_reg_base_init()
1342 ip_offset += struct_size(ip, base_address, ip->num_base_address); in amdgpu_discovery_reg_base_init()